The Practice of Returning unfolds through four seasonal cycles each year.
We look into the nature's seasons as an inspiration and guidance and approach our long term practice through following the cycles of nature. Each season has a special theme and a gift. These cycles guide our practice through phases of expansion, strength, release, and integration.
Together, they create a living rhythm of expanding and returning to the natural rhythms and wisdom of life.
Why Seasonal Practice?
Nature moves in cycles.
The body moves in cycles.
Energy expands and withdraws.
... While modern life pushes constant productivity.
Instead of forcing growth year-round, we we observe the ebbs and flows of our inner nature and respect the natural rhythm while leaning to the traditional yoga practice.
